Introduction to Earthwork Takeoff Services
What are earthwork takeoff services?
Earthwork takeoff services involve the meticulous calculation and estimation of the quantity of earth to be excavated or filled at a construction site. This process is crucial for determining the required materials, equipment, and labor, thus aiding in budgeting and scheduling.
Importance in construction projects
Earthwork takeoff services lay the foundation for any construction project by providing essential data for site preparation and grading. By accurately assessing the earthwork requirements, construction teams can streamline operations, minimize wastage, and ensure the optimal utilization of resources.
Understanding Sitework Takeoff Services
Definition and purpose
Sitework takeoff services encompass a broader spectrum of site development activities, including excavation, grading, paving, and utility installation. The primary objective is to quantify the materials and resources needed for site preparation, ensuring a smooth transition from ground-breaking to the commencement of structural work.
Components involved in sitework takeoff
Sitework takeoff entails the detailed measurement of various elements such as topography, soil composition, drainage requirements, and utility layouts. Advanced software tools and techniques facilitate accurate data collection and analysis, enabling stakeholders to make informed decisions during the planning and execution phases.
Exploring Lumber Takeoff Services
Definition and significance
Lumber takeoff services focus on quantifying the amount of wood and timber required for construction projects, including framing, decking, and finishing works. By precisely estimating lumber needs, contractors can optimize procurement, minimize material waste, and adhere to project timelines.
The process involved in lumber takeoff
Lumber takeoff involves analyzing architectural plans and specifications to determine the dimensions, quantities, and grades of lumber needed for each structural component. Specialized software and algorithms streamline the process, allowing for rapid calculations and adjustments based on project requirements.
